The invention provides a rainstorm anti-sinking safety device for an automobile, and relates to the field of automobile accessories. The device comprises a control system and a mounting frame used for being mounted on an automobile chassis; the mounting frame is slidably provided with a plurality of shell assemblies, and the mounting frame is further provided with a first power assembly used for driving the shell assemblies to move; the shell assembly and the mounting frame are each provided with an air bag and an inflation assembly used for inflating the air bag, and the inflation assemblies and the first power assembly are electrically connected with the control system. The shell assembly is provided with a propeller and a second power assembly for driving the propeller to rotate. The automobile floats on the water surface through buoyancy generated by expansion and drainage of all the air bags, the gravity center of the automobile is not located in the center of an automobile chassis, and the control system is used for operating the first power assembly to drive the shell assembly to move along the mounting frame, so the buoyancy generating positions of the air bags of the shell assembly are adjusted, and it is guaranteed that the automobile cannot incline when floating; the second power assembly drives the propellers to rotate to drive the automobile to move on the water surface, so the convenience and practicability are achieved.
